Stanford/Muscle Milk Student-Athlete of the Week for the week of November 19-25: Arianna Lambie

Nov. 28, 2007

Senior Arianna Lambie (Harvard, MA/The Bromfield School) of the Stanford women's cross country team was selected as the Stanford/Muscle Milk Student-Athlete of the Week for the week of Nov. 19-25.

Lambie closed out a memorable collegiate career as she led Stanford with a ninth place finish in a time of 20:18.2 to earn All-American honors.  She finished in the top ten for the third year in a row, leading the Cardinal to its third consecutive national title.  After the season, Lambie was selected as the Pac-10 Women’s Cross Country Athlete of the Year for the third straight season.

This is Lambie’s second Stanford/Muscle Milk Student-Athlete of the Week honor of the 2007-08 season.  The Cardinal Track & Field squad begins its indoor season on Friday, January 11 at the Arkansas Invitational.
